> What is the rule of thumb for reboots after updates...
>
> Certainly if I update from 5.2 to 5.3 I reboot.
>
> But if you update something like krb5 or pam
> does that require a reboot? Does the "fix" get automatically loaded and used
> or do you just do a reboot always?

only with new kernels. Some things you may want to log out
and back in again for the libraries to reload but that's about
it.
